How to fill out important notices to debtors

01
Start by gathering all necessary information about the debtor, such as their name, contact details, and outstanding debt.
02
Write a clear and concise notice to the debtor, stating the purpose of the notice and the details of the outstanding debt.
03
Include the payment deadline and specify the consequences of non-payment, such as late fees or legal action.
04
Clearly state the preferred payment methods, such as bank transfer or cheque, and provide relevant payment details.
05
Ensure that the notice is signed and dated by the creditor, and keep a copy for your records.
06
Send the notice to the debtor through a reliable and trackable method, such as registered mail or email with read receipts.
07
Follow up with the debtor if the payment deadline passes without any response or payment.
08
Keep detailed records of all communication and actions taken regarding the debt collection process.
